36C25026Q0825 SPECIAL NOTICE NOTICE OF INTENT TO SOLE SOURCE INDEXOR, COLUMBUS The Department of Veterans Affairs, The Chalmers P. Wylie VA Ambulatory Care Center, Columbus OH, 420 N. James Road, Columbus, Ohio 43219 intends to solicit and negotiate with only one source under the authority of FAR 6.302-1(a), Only one responsible source and no other supplies or services will satisfy agency requirements.
The VA intends to solicit and negotiate with ABBOTT LABORATORIES INC., 100 Abbott Park Rd., Abbott Park, IL 60064. This purchase is direct with Abbott and transfers between two organizations; Abbott does not use third parties to distribute their products to the government.
No other vendor offers a total solution that provides a full preanalytical sample tracking and transport system with sample location, transport conditions log, automatic alerts, sorting for test prioritization made easy, and visual sample location making manual retrieval faster and more reliable. The Government believes that only ABBOTT LABORATORIES INC. can satisfy the agency requirement.
We intend to negotiate with only one source under the authority of FAR 6.302-1(a)(2), Only one responsible source and no other supplies or services will satisfy agency requirements.
Other people may identify their interest and capability to respond to this requirement by Wednesday, August 5, 2026, by 5PM EST. Such capabilities information will be used solely for the purpose of determining whether or not to conduct this procurement on a competitive basis. All information shall be furnished at no cost or obligation to the Government. A determination by the Government not to open the requirement to competition based upon responses to this notice is solely within the discretion of the Government.

DEPARTMENT OF VETERANS AFFAIRS Justification for Single Source Awards IAW FAR 13.106-1 For Over Micro-Purchase Threshold but Not Exceeding the Simplified Acquisition Threshold Acquisition Plan Action ID:
36C250-26-AP-3831 Contracting Activity: Department of Veterans Affairs, VISN 10, Chalmers P Wylie Medical Center, 420 N. James Rd., Columbus, OH 43219 using 2237 #757-26-3-096-0427.
Brief Description of Supplies/ Services required and the intended use/Estimated Amount: Columbus VA Central Ohio Healthcare System has a requirement for an FDA approved standalone precatalytic sample tracking and transport system that includes preventing specimens submitted from outlying facilities from getting lost/misplaced, chain of custody, traceability, and temperature tracking during sample transport.
The total solution will be a standalone solution positioned at each collection site to capture preanalytical data and establish an audit trail for specimen transport (5 CBOC locations, Home Base RNs collecting specimens, and at Chillicothe VA Lab), transport coolers via the couriers, and a standalone solution positioned at the Columbus Va main laboratory to receive all incoming specimens. The estimated cost of this procurement is $212,150.24.
Unique characteristics that limit availability to only one source, with the reason no other supplies or services can be used: This purchase is direct with Abbott and transfers between two organizations; Abbott does not use third parties to distribute their products to the government.
No other vendor offers a total solution that provides a full preanalytical sample tracking and transport system with sample location, transport conditions log, automatic alerts, sorting for test prioritization made easy, and visual sample location making manual retrieval faster and more reliable. Description of market research conducted and results or statement why it was not conducted: Several websites reviewed but none provided a comprehensive solution needed for this acquisition.
MaxConnect provide wireless sensors that log at 15-minute (not continuous) intervals-Not a total solution; HemoTemp II or Timestrip Blood Temp 10 are disposable sensors that offer irreversible visual alerts if blood bags exceed 10°C-Not a total solution; Thermotrack enable automatic recording and archiving of temperature data to ensure compliance with quality standards. Plug and Track offers temperature traceability of sample transports with the Thermo Button 22L-Not a total solution.
